Homeland of extraordinary spice
If you look at historical sources, you can find out that Southeast Asia is considered the birthplace of cinnamon , but this does not guarantee that any spice collected in this region will meet a high quality indicator. The best product is considered to be spice brought from Sri Lanka. The second producing country is India. It is important to pay attention to the place where the spice was collected, because goods from Indonesia, Burma, Vietnam and China not only do not compete with spices grown by leading manufacturers, but also harm health. In these countries, cinnamon substitute is actively grown - cassia, if you look at the appearance, it cannot be distinguished from the original spice, and only a person who is well versed in this matter can find differences in taste. Real cinnamon will never affect the body negatively, but in the case of cassia this is possible - coumarin is included in the spice, which reduces blood coagulation.

How many times can cinnamon sticks be used?
Many housewives are wondering if it is possible to use cinnamon sticks several times, or to throw them away after the first use? It all depends on the personal preferences of the hostess. If you cook stewed fruit, jam or add cinnamon to mulled wine, then after cooking is complete, you can safely get it and use it several more times. However, do not forget that with each new time cinnamon will give the dish less flavor, and the taste will become less saturated. The opinion of housewives agreed that the optimal number of use of chopped spice sticks is three times.
How to grind cinnamon?
Life presents many surprises: when you come to the store for cinnamon powder, you may not find it, but you will get spice in the form of sticks. Inexperienced chefs may wonder how to use cinnamon sticks in baking? The answer is quite obvious - to grind, but here a person warns a number of technical subtleties.
Grating such cinnamon on a grater is extremely problematic, trying to do it in a coffee grinder or using a blender is not a good idea, instead of fine powder you will get large and uneven pieces. Drying the sticks in a dry pan will be the right way out, which will remove excess moisture from it, making it brittle, and the pleasant aroma, for which people love the spice, will increase several times.
The second step is to place the dried sticks in a tight bag and chop it with a rolling pin, only after that the obtained pieces can be grinded in a coffee grinder or blender. It is not necessary to crush all cinnamon at once, whole sticks keep the aroma saturated throughout the year, and the powder is only half this period.

Ceylon Cinnamon. How to distinguish from a fake?
The best spice is extracted from the bark of a tree that sprouts in Sri Lanka or in Western India. Today, when many people know stories about how shops cheat customers by giving cassia, which has a number of negative properties, as a real spice, Ceylon cinnamon is in great demand among lovers of aromatic spices. There are several ways to check your purchase at the store. To do this, you need to carefully study the cinnamon sticks: the real spice has a pleasant light brown color, the fake is famous for its brownish-brown hue. Cassia in the process of delivery from the collection and packaging point to the store is deformed, it itself is very fragile, its surface will always, well, or almost always, be decorated with a cobweb of cracks. The third way, which allows you to make sure that the purchase is correct: drip iodine on the chopped stick - cassia turns blue.
